How to Actually Claim and Beat the Wagering (A Mini Guide)
I’m going to give you a step-by-step that actually works. This is not theory.
- Filter for low wagering. Anything above 40x is a scam for a no deposit. 35x or lower is your target. Look for “max cashout” of at least £50. If it’s £10, skip it.
- Use a specific promo code. I found one recently: BONUS2026 at LeoVegas. It gave 30 free spins on Book of Dead with 30x wagering. Code is case sensitive.
- Play the highest RTP slot allowed. If the bonus is for “all slots”, play Blood Suckers (98% RTP) or Jackpot 6000 (98.8% RTP). Do not play the featured slot unless forced.
- Bet minimum. Always bet the minimum stake. You want to stretch the wagering requirement over as many spins as possible. Variance is your enemy here. Low and slow.
- Cash out immediately. Once you clear the wagering, withdraw everything. Do not play it back. I have lost £80 winnings because I got greedy on a Saturday night.

Are there any tricks to avoid the max cashout limit?
Not really. The max cashout (e.g., £100) is a hard cap. If you win £500, you only get £100. The trick is to play low variance games to avoid huge swings. You want to clear the wagering with small, consistent wins, not hit a massive jackpot that gets capped. It sounds counter-intuitive, but it works.
